Shuai Shao is a scholar working on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Condensed Matter Physics. According to data from OpenAlex, Shuai Shao has authored 25 papers receiving a total of 410 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 16 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, 12 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ering and 7 papers in Condensed Matter Physics. Recurrent topics in Shuai Shao’s work include Semiconductor Quantum Structures and Devices (10 papers), Quantum and electron transport phenomena (9 papers) and Photonic and Optical Devices (5 papers). Shuai Shao is often cited by papers focused on Semiconductor Quantum Structures and Devices (10 papers), Quantum and electron transport phenomena (9 papers) and Photonic and Optical Devices (5 papers). Shuai Shao coll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and The Netherlands. Shuai Shao's co-authors include Ning Li, Zhihai Zhang, Kangxian Guo, Kangxian Guo, Kangxian Guo, Chao-Chung Peng, Ning Li, Bin Chen, Ruizhen Wang and Minghua Chen and has published in prestigious journals such as Applied Physics Letters, Langmuir and Optics Letters.
